About Skanska
-Evolved into a global builder by the mid-20th century. -Now publicly listed in Stockholm, operating across the Nordics, Europe, and the U.S., blending local know-how with global scale. -Businesses span construction, residential and commercial development, infrastructure, and investment properties. -Finances and builds both traditional developments and complex public-private partnership infrastructure. -A standout fact: it fabricated the Oculus transit hub and renovated the UN Headquarters.
